New EHRC Guidance on Single-Sex Spaces: Key Considerations for Organisations
The Equality and Human Rights Commission (EHRC) has released updated guidance on single-sex spaces, sparking considerable debate and raising crucial questions for organisations across various sectors. This new guidance clarifies the complex interplay between the Equality Act 2010 and the rights of transgender individuals, offering vital considerations for businesses, schools, and other entities providing single-sex services. Understanding this guidance is paramount to ensuring legal compliance and fostering inclusive environments.
What Constitutes a Single-Sex Space?
The EHRC's guidance defines single-sex spaces as those intended for use exclusively by people of a particular sex. This definition encompasses a broad range of settings, including:
- Changing rooms: Gyms, sports facilities, and workplaces are frequently grappling with the implications of this guidance.
- Toilets and bathrooms: Public and private facilities need to carefully consider the implications for both trans and cisgender individuals.
- Refuges and shelters: Safe spaces for vulnerable individuals necessitate a nuanced approach.
- Hospital wards and healthcare settings: Ensuring patient privacy and dignity while adhering to the Equality Act is a key challenge.
- Schools and colleges: Educational institutions must balance the needs of all students, including transgender and non-binary pupils.
The guidance emphasizes that the purpose of the space is crucial in determining its classification. Simply having a majority of one sex doesn't automatically make a space single-sex. The intention behind its design and use is the defining factor.
Balancing Competing Rights Under the Equality Act 2010
The EHRC guidance highlights the need to balance the rights of transgender individuals under the Gender Recognition Act 2004 (GRA) with the rights of other protected characteristics under the Equality Act 2010. This often creates complex scenarios, particularly concerning:
- Gender reassignment: The guidance explains the limitations on excluding transgender people from single-sex spaces. Exceptions are permitted only where they are a proportionate means of achieving a legitimate aim. This aim must be demonstrably linked to the purpose of the single-sex provision.
- Sex: The protected characteristic of sex remains relevant even when considering the rights of transgender individuals. The EHRC stresses that blanket exclusions based solely on perceived sex are unlikely to be lawful.
- Religious beliefs: The guidance acknowledges the potential conflicts with religious beliefs but emphasizes that such beliefs cannot justify discriminatory practices that violate the Equality Act.
Key Considerations for Organisations
The EHRC's guidance offers practical advice to organisations on navigating these complexities. Key considerations include:
- Conducting thorough risk assessments: Identify potential risks to users of single-sex spaces and develop strategies to mitigate them.
- Developing clear and accessible policies: Policies should be transparent and understandable for everyone, clearly outlining access criteria and the reasoning behind any restrictions.
- Providing training to staff: Staff need training on the Equality Act 2010 and the EHRC's guidance to handle sensitive situations effectively and consistently.
- Engaging with stakeholders: Consult with affected groups, including transgender individuals and other users of single-sex spaces, to ensure a balanced and inclusive approach.
- Seeking legal advice: Organisations should seek professional legal advice to ensure compliance with the Equality Act 2010 and the EHRC's latest guidance.
